Dopamine Detox List

How To Perform Dopamine Detox

  1. Make a list of high-dopamine (exciting but not beneficial) activities and low-dopamine (quite boring but extremely beneficial) activities
  2. For one day you’re not allowed to engage in high dopamine behaviours such as scrolling social media, playing video games, watching Netflix, eating junk food, spending money on “wants” etc. In other words, you will need to remove all the external sources of instant gratification for the entire day.
  3. The leitmotif of the day: boredom
  4. During your dopamine fast, you are allowed to engage in low-dopamine activities that add value to your life such as self-reflection, setting long-term goals, improving your time management skills, improving your self-management skills, increasing your self-awareness, going on a hike, reading a business book, journaling or cooking a healthy meal for the entire family (or friends)
  5. The goal is to let your dopamine receptors recover 
  6. Take notes and track your progress
  7. Observe your emotions before, during and after the experiment/dopamine fast
  8. Starve your system of dopamine so that you can find joy, motivation and excitement in doing hard things, achieve your long-term goals and build a successful life
  9. Remember that if you want to radically change your life and increases your chances for success you need to take radical action and start creating real results 
  10. Your motto is: Achieving success supposed to be hard. “If it were easy, everyone would do it.”
